  • I will never understand why Digimon games (and Digimon in general, but mostly the games) have such little variety in terms of Digimon that show up.  Case in point, the last two games that have come out, Cyber Sleuth and the upcoming Next Order both have around 250 species, with between 20 and 25% of those just being recolors of other Digimon, sometimes with minor alterations.  These are games coming out on the Vita and PS4, there’s no excuse.

    X and Y (which released a year prior to the Vita release of Cyber Sleuth on inferior hardware) had more than 700 unique sprites and species, with every one having a minimum of 1 additional color, and all fully animated.  Sun and Moon are only going to increase that number.

    Digimon has nowhere near the constraints with what they can and can’t make into a Digimon that Pokemon does, so why is it so hard to put in more than 250 actually unique models and species?
